I am a clinical and forensic psychologist and private investigator who specializes in criminal forensic work including violence risk assessments for the Board of Parole and the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ation. I also conduct insanity, competency to stand trial, and mitigation evaluations for criminal defendants. I formerly worked on the crisis and assessment units in a medium/maximum security prison and have experience working with both male and female offenders. I have a special interest in female offenders, criminal poisoners, and serial killers.
I have a doctorate in clinical psychology from Florida Institute of Technology and, in 1999, was named their Alumni of the year. I have taught forensic psychology courses for two criminal justice master's programs. I also have a special interest in communicating mental health information to the public, particularly as it relates to forensic psychology. I have written a law and psychology blog for Psychology Today since 2010, have authored two books including The Complete Idiot's Guide to Psychology, cohost a forensic radio show (Thread of Evidence) and have a true crime youtube channel.
